Why BMI Matters
BMI is widely used by health professionals because it provides a quick estimate of body fat levels. Although it does not directly measure body fat percentage, it is an effective screening tool for identifying potential health risks related to weight.
A healthy BMI is associated with:
- Better heart health
- Lower diabetes risk
- Improved mobility
- Better energy levels
- Reduced risk of chronic disease
BMI Categories
Most BMI calculators use standard categories:
| BMI Range | Category |
|---|---|
| Below 18.5 | Underweight |
| 18.5 – 24.9 | Normal Weight |
| 25 – 29.9 | Overweight |
| 30 and Above | Obese |
These categories help users understand where they stand and whether they should make lifestyle adjustments.

Example Calculation
Suppose a person has:
- Weight: 75 kg
- Height: 1.75 m
Calculation:
BMI=1.75275=24.49
Result:
- BMI: 24.49
- Category: Normal Weight
This means the individual falls within the healthy BMI range.

Limitations of BMI
Although BMI is useful, it has limitations.
Muscle Mass
Athletes may have higher BMI scores due to muscle weight.
Age Differences
BMI may not accurately reflect health in older adults.
Body Fat Distribution
BMI does not measure where fat is stored in the body.
For a more complete health assessment, combine BMI with:
- Waist measurements
- Body fat percentage
- Fitness evaluation
